Culvert collapse in J-K's Doda kills woman, injures 12 labourers
Culvert collapse in J-K's Doda kills woman, injures 12

A tragic incident occurred in Jammu and Kashmir's Doda district on Tuesday when an under-construction culvert collapsed, resulting in the death of a woman labourer and injuries to 12 others, officials confirmed.

Details of the Incident

The collapse took place in the Ghill Nala area of Bhalessa in Gandoh tehsil. The structure gave way while construction work was underway, trapping workers under the debris. A woman labourer died on the spot, while 12 others sustained injuries of varying severity.

Rescue and Medical Response

Local residents and authorities immediately initiated rescue efforts, pulling the injured from the rubble. All injured individuals were transported to Government Medical College Hospital in Doda for medical treatment. Officials noted that most of the injured labourers are migrant workers from Bihar.

Police and civil administration teams swiftly arrived at the scene to coordinate rescue and relief operations. An investigation has been launched to determine the exact cause of the collapse.

This incident highlights the risks faced by construction workers, particularly migrant labourers, who often work under hazardous conditions. Authorities have assured that all necessary measures will be taken to prevent such accidents in the future.
